As Jacksonville Jaguars rookie Travis Hunter kicks off organized team activities, the two-way phenom is already proving why scouts called him the most versatile prospect of the last decade. Rookie minicamp reports say first-year head coach Liam Coen and executive vice president Tony Boselli have given Hunter snaps at outside corner, slot, X-receiver and punt returner—sometimes all in the same practice. According to NFL.com, the plan is to start him on offense while gradually adding defensive reps to keep his snap count under 60 per game. The early workload mirrors the 2,600-plus snaps he logged at Colorado, where he won the 2024 Heisman Trophy and became the first player in 85 years to finish top-five nationally in both receptions and interceptions. Key takeaways from OTAs • Hunter is mastering Doug Pederson’s up-tempo spread concepts, lining up primarily as a boundary receiver on third downs. • Defensive coordinator Ryan Nielsen envisions using Hunter as a shadow corner in man coverage against AFC South star wideouts such as Anthony Richardson’s new target Michael Pittman Jr. • Special-teams coordinator Heath Farwell has installed a “Hunter Return” package designed to guarantee at least two touches on punt returns each week. Analysts project that if Hunter can reach 800 offensive yards and four interceptions, he will be a legitimate candidate for both Offensive and Defensive Rookie of the Year—a feat no player has achieved since the awards were created. Fantasy football impact Draft managers are salivating over Hunter’s potential as a multi-position cheat code. Most major platforms have already assigned him dual eligibility at WR/CB for dynasty IDP formats. In standard leagues he’s projected as a late-round flier with week-to-week boom potential thanks to gadget plays and return yards. What it means for the Jaguars’ playoff push Jacksonville finished 8-9 last year, ranking 21st in explosive plays and 26th in interceptions. Hunter addresses both weaknesses simultaneously. If he can flip just three possessions all season—whether by a 40-yard catch or game-changing pick—that could be the difference in a crowded AFC wild-card race.
